Field Operations Supervisor

Lee Contracting · Holly, MI · 1 mo ago
ManagementFull-time

Responsibilities

  • Project Coordination
    • Interpret project specifications and plans to effectively execute the project.
    • Aids in projecting needs for equipment, materials, and miscellaneous supplies.
    • Ensures the jobsite has the required materials and equipment for the crews.
    • Reviews job hazard assessments with the Estimator/PM.
    • Provides feedback regarding the project status.
    • Affords assistance in the development, monitoring, and/or maintenance of project schedules and communicates schedule delays, slippages, changes, etc., that may impact project success.
    • Escalates any concerns for issue resolution.
    • Implements the appropriate corrective actions as identified by the project team.
  • Site Management
    • Conducts regular site visits to evaluate and manage safety, quality, and productivity.
    • Identifies and escalates concerns to operations and project management for issue resolution.
    • Directs, supervises, and mentors field personnel to complete projects in accordance with plans, specifications, and company policies.
    • Affords assistance in determining work procedures, work schedules, and opportunities for improved productivity.
    • Assists in achieving project goals by managing clients, subcontractors, and project management teams.
    • Ensures completion of daily reporting, safety pre-task plans, and site safety meetings.
    • Manages site activities and site safety in accordance with company policies and client expectations.
    • Ensures good customer relationships while onsite.
  • Management
    • Provides timely and constructive feedback for direct reports.
    • Ensures evaluations are completed in a timely manner.
    • Identifies skill gaps and areas of development and determines options for skill improvement.

    Requirements

    • 5+ years of experience in the relevant trade.
    • Ability to be onsite 75% of the time with a mix of in-town and out-of-town projects.
    • Demonstrated ability to coordinate project activities.
    • Strong communication and organization skills.
    • OSHA 30 certification.
    • The ability to read and understand drawings, building blueprints, and specifications.
    • Proven ability to mentor and lead others.
    • Willingness to learn.
    • Be able to work in a fast-paced, team environment.
    • Be able to manage time well.
    • Proven positive and professional attitude, and strong customer service skills.
    • Demonstrated work ethic.

    Physical Requirements

    • Must be able to ascend/descend ladders, scaffolds, stairs, and/or operate scissor/boom lifts while working at height.
    • Work in permit & non-permit required confined spaces and in proximity to loud equipment.
    • Must be able to lift and carry or otherwise move up to 50 pounds regularly/occasionally.
    • Must be able to respond quickly to auditory alarms, visual signals, or other effective means to communicate hazards.
    • Must be able to move safely over uneven terrain or in confined spaces.
    • Must be able to work in cold/hot environments.
    • Must be able to traverse irregular and steep terrain.
